This invention relates to electric fuses having tubular casings having a high bursting strength and to the method and materials by which these casings are made. Such tubular material has also other applications than casings for electric fuses. Tubular structures made in accordance with U.S. Pat. No. 3,979,709 of which this is a division thereof have a plurality of plies which may include strips of non-woven, non-uniformly oriented glass fiber mat, composite strips of woven glass fiber cloth and non-woven glass fiber mat and glass fiber rovings. The plurality of strips are self overlapping and their overlaps are angularly displaced relative to one another. The tubular structure further includes a synthetic thermosetting resin integrating the plurality of strips into a multi-ply laminate. This invention relates to a process of manufacturing tubular structures of the above referred-to kind by pultrusion. The process includes steps for sequentially arranging the constituent plies of the tubular structure in their required positions, and for integrating the same to a unitary tubular laminate.
